Heritage Ridge Creamery Cheese Places in National Championship Cheese Contest

Pepper Jack

Pepper-jack and Monterey-jack cheese produced under the Heritage Ridge Creamery brand at Michigan Milk Producers Association’s Middlebury, Indiana cheese plant recently snagged awards in a national cheese contest. Meet our Farmers: Burdock Hills Dairy

Burdock Hills | Hastings, Michigan Home to 690 cows, Burdock Hills Dairy, LLC, was established in 1973 by Dan and Mary Javor. When Dan and Mary bought the farm, they started milking only 30 cows.
